Overview and Responsibilities
The MTV/VH1/CMT Production Department is looking for a Coordinator to join their team.
Responsibilities:
• Support Production team on all production related requests for projects and series including unscripted, multi-cam, studio programming and development
• Assist in circulating budget approvals and series greenlight memos
• Track and create purchase orders for vendors providing production services, production companies and producers
• Create weekly timesheet and deal memo templates and submit weekly payroll to Finance for project-based employees
• Work with team to assign desk spaces for staff and project-based employees, request new employee user IDs as well as oversee all administrative duties related to employee set up
• Assist with project set ups though internal hubs (Jolt and Scenechronize), ensuring teams have access to Network support sites, production packets, release templates, etc.
• Build and maintain team shared drives, including files for all project and series documents including show calendars, call sheets, budgets, releases, wrap materials, etc.
• Track and file production company deliverables to team shared drives upon project completion
• Book travel for employees to in-house/field shoot locations
• Reconcile travel and production expenses via Concur for corporate and purchasing cards
• Assist with in-house and field shoots for studio shows, series and specials as needed
• Source and hire Production Assistants, oversee runs, craft service, etc.
